Suman! FPSC needs to evolve a fair code of conduct to eliminate this unfairness. There is also a trend of changing centers when numbers are issued to candidates. Some candidates who share friendly feelings tick one center in application form and when seat numbers are issued, they launch application for change of a single center. This way, they succeed in sitting one after another. It provides them chances for using unfair means.
